Airmen from the 27th Special Operations Mission Support Group, Detachment 1, Mission Sustainment Team 2, pack a tent while tearing down their campsite during the final hours of Exercise Arctic Ice, near Allen Army Airfield, AK, Nov. 5, 2021. Arctic Ice was designed to test MST 2’s speed and ability to set-up, sustain and tear-down livable operations centers in extreme austere environments. The skills displayed by MST 2 aligned with Gen. Charles Q. Brown’s “Accelerate Change or Lose” initiative, keeping the Air Force Special Operations Command and the 27 SOW relevant in the great power competition.
